About 46km SW of the junction with the Maryvale Rd south of Alice Springs, 4wd is necessary to get here. The vegetation is quite sparse but varied, the view from the lookout on the pillar is a spectacular sweeping view of the vastness of the desert landscape, there are some historical etchings in the pillar, and a lot of non historical ones too. Well worth the effort to get here.
Camp rating 5 there are national park fees to camp here, virtually no cover, there are toilets
